A sturdy italic serif with pronounced, bracketed serifs and softly rounded joins. Strokes show a clear calligraphic influence, with fuller bowls and tapered terminals that create a slightly irregular, inked texture without looking distressed. The italic slant is consistent and the letterforms feel compact and energetic, with generous curves in C/G/O and a distinctive, sweeping Q tail. Numerals follow the same slanted, weighty construction and read as solid, headline-friendly figures.
Best suited for display and short-to-medium passages where a strong italic voice is desirable—headlines, pull quotes, packaging, and book or magazine titling. It can also work for compact editorial subheads where a classic serif feel is needed with extra emphasis and movement.
The overall tone is traditional and literary, with a friendly vigor that recalls vintage editorial typography. Its bold, italic posture adds urgency and motion, while the softened serifs keep it approachable rather than formal or brittle.
The design appears intended to provide a traditional serif italic with heightened presence—combining classic proportions and bracketed serifs with a more expressive, calligraphy-leaning stroke finish for impactful reading and titling.
Counters are relatively open for the weight, helping maintain clarity in rounded letters and in dense text. The rhythm is assertive, with strong dark shapes and a slightly bouncy, humanist flow that prevents the texture from becoming overly rigid.
